Output 67da606d714752c34767006eb82dae2678558f2a5d5959e5c98d1f10554f575f:27

value
39459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af7ffef1ac6b824768f52ab5757c12fc0c79670 OP_EQUAL
address
38XR24dTUwiXK97gE7N7v3oE52eZBpU2qh
transaction
67da606d714752c34767006eb82dae2678558f2a5d5959e5c98d1f10554f575f
spent
true